Steve Morse

Music reviewer — Boston Globe for 30 years, contributed to Rolling Stone, Billboard, and Musician magazine
"The title Low Expectations is immediately ironic, because those expectations are exceeded quickly with this new release. Welcome to wonderful, highway-traveled rock 'n' blues that carries a real punch."
The Automatics are a Boston supergroup of sorts, featuring two past members of the band Boston (guitarist Barry Goudreau and drummer Sib Hashian). Read More...

Robert Silverstein

Formerly of 20th Century Guitar Magazine and Music Web Express 3000
"Boston is Hometown for a number of classic Rock Bands such as Aerosmith, The J Geils Band, Boston, and Now Ernie and the Automatics."
Boston has an illustrious music history as the home town for a number of classic rock bands such as Aerosmith, The Cars, The J. Geils Band and of course, the band named after its hometown, Boston. Two musicians involved with the original Boston band lineup — guitarist Barry Goudreau and drummer Sib Hashian — are among the featured players in the latest band to emanate from bean town, rockers Ernie And The Automatics. Joseph Tortelli

Goldmine magazine
"Ernie and the Automatics reunites guitarist Barry Goudreau and drummer Sib Hashian, founding members of BOSTON whose 1976 debut LP achieved multi-platinum status."
There’s nothing automatic about recording a debut that stands out with its potent blues-rock mix. Despite the self-effacing Low Expectations title, the pressure was on Ernie And The Automatics to come up with the goods.
That’s because the six-piece band reunites guitarist Barry Goudreau and drummer Sib Hashian, founding members of BOSTON whose 1976 debut LP achieved multi-platinum. Read More...

Jeb Wright

Classic Rock Revisited
"Ex-Boston members Barry Goudreau and Sib Hashian have teamed up with former members of Goudreau's band RTZ and a local Bostonian named Ernie Boch Jr."
Ex-Boston members Barry Goudreau and Sib Hashian have teamed up with former members of Goudreau's band RTZ and a local Bostonian named Ernie (Boch Jr.) and went to work: wracking up blues numbers faster than good used car salesmen can move units off the lot. The result is a fun album that mixes rock with blues and features some damn good boogie soaked guitar playing. Read More...
